common drive system issues in cub cadet zero turn mowers

Many users report that the drive system is a frequent source of problems with cub cadet zero turn mowers. Hydrostatic transmissions can develop a shudder at low speeds or lose responsiveness after extended use. Gear driven models may suffer from noisy pulleys or belts that wear faster than expected, especially in hilly terrain.

Steering cables and linkages can stretch or bind, making the machine harder to control. Uneven tire pressure or mismatched tires on each side will exaggerate tracking problems. Regular inspection of belts, pulleys, and tire pressure can reduce drive related downtime significantly.

Maintenance routines that include fluid changes, belt tension checks, and cleaning debris from wheel wells help keep the drive system consistent. When problems persist, dealer diagnostics can identify worn bushings, weak springs, or failing motors before they lead to expensive repairs.

Cutting quality is a core promise of zero turn mowers, yet deck related problems with cub cadet zero turn mowers are not uncommon. Bent or dull blades, clogged discharge chutes, and uneven deck leveling can all degrade cut quality. Grass clumping, scalping, and ruts behind the machine often trace back to deck alignment issues.

Deck belts and pulleys wear over time, leading to slipping and reduced blade speed. Rust underneath the deck, especially in humid climates, adds weight and can change cutting angles. Keeping the deck clean, adjusting belt tension, and replacing damaged pulleys restores smooth, even cuts.

For lawns with rocks or thick grass, choosing the right blade type and height settings minimizes vibration and prevents unnecessary strain on the transmission. A well maintained deck reduces operator fatigue and protects the underlying components from premature wear.

ergonomics, controls, and long term comfort

Operator comfort affects how well a zero turn performs on slopes and during long mowing sessions. Common complaints about cub cadet zero turn mowers include stiff steering, uncomfortable seat positions, and poorly placed controls. Vibrations from an unbalanced deck or failing transmission can transfer through the seat and cause back or hand fatigue.

Adjusting seat position, replacing worn suspension seats, and adding steering stabilizers can dramatically improve handling. Accessible, intuitive controls reduce the risk of misoperation, especially for less experienced users. Investing in suspension upgrades and proper seating pays off in reduced strain and safer operation.

Aftermarket seat cushions, armrest padding, and mirror adjustments further tailor the machine to your body. Taking time to customize ergonomics makes yard work more efficient and less physically taxing over the life of the mower.

maintenance challenges and wear items

Routine maintenance is essential, but users often run into obstacles when parts are hard to reach or instructions are unclear. Cub Cadet zero turn mowers may require more frequent air filter changes, spark plug replacements, and belt adjustments than expected in dusty or tall grass conditions. Leaking fuel lines, corroded connectors, and seized wheel motors add to long term ownership costs.

Keeping a simple maintenance log and scheduling service at the start of each season prevents many avoidable breakdowns. Using genuine or high quality aftermarket parts helps maintain performance and warranty coverage. Following the operator manual for blade sharpening, tire pressure checks, and fluid intervals keeps the mower running smoothly.

FAQ

Reader questions

Why does my Cub Cadet zero turn shudder at low speeds?

This usually points to hydrostatic transmission issues, low fluid, contaminated fluid, or a failing pump. Check fluid level and condition first, then inspect belts and pulleys for wear. Professional diagnostics can identify internal wear before it becomes costly.

How often should I replace belts and pulleys on my zero turn?

Inspection every 25 operating hours and replacement at the first sign of glazing, cracking, or slipping is recommended. In dusty or heavy use conditions, belts may need replacement more frequently to avoid sudden failure.

What causes uneven cutting and how can I fix it?

Uneven cutting is often due to deck misalignment, dull or bent blades, or inconsistent tire pressure. Level the deck, sharpen or replace blades, and set tire pressure to the manufacturer specification for an even cut.

Can aftermarket seats and controls improve long term comfort?

Yes, adding suspension seats and adjustable steering components reduces vibration and operator fatigue. Quality aftermarket upgrades can match or exceed OEM comfort and durability while improving control precision.
